I have no idea how it works for a cab. 

98 Lite was one of the first pieces of software I purchased way back when.  It works beautifully for my purposes, which are NOT cab related. 

The shareware version is indeed crippled, but you'll still get a reasonable feel for it.

For XP, go to blackviper and utilize his recommendations first before giving that a try.

Howard_Casto has said it will mess around with your direct X install.  If you want to give it a try, you can always download the latest direct X and install it. 

While I've wiped a crapload of stuff off using blackviper's recommendations on my XP testing PC, I've also installed XP Lite and removed even more stuff.  Two words - daddy likey!

Your experience with a CAB may differ.  My testing is not for cab purposes, so use them for whatever you wish.
